- 문제의 핵심은 N1과 비슷하면서 N2와 같은 개수의 1을 갖는 정수 X를 찾는 것임. ✨
- XOR 연산의 최소화는 X와 N1이 최대한 비슷하도록 하는 것을 의미함. 🎯
- N2의 1의 개수가 N1의 1의 개수보다 많으면, N1의 least significant bit부터 차례로 1을 추가함. ➕
- N2의 1의 개수가 N1의 1의 개수보다 적으면, N1의 least significant bit부터 차례로 1을 제거함. ➖
- 비트 조작(bit manipulation)에 대한 이해가 중요함. ⚙️